Try the Water Powered Calculator as it runs only on water and requires no batteries, wires, or plugs. There is separate cartridge that holds water, which you can refill. Each refill lasts for about three it’s a simple basic calculator that features soft rubber keys and a large LCD screen. The calculator's water powered battery is good for 2 years.
